Expert Insights

Near-term bearish sentiment toward AMZN is largely justified in the short run, as investors price in expected near-term margin compression from elevated capex spending. While AWS is growing at a robust 24% YoY, it lags peers Microsoft Azure (39% YoY growth) and Google Cloud (48% YoY growth, its fastest expansion since 2021), indicating intensifying competition in the cloud AI infrastructure market that could delay return on investment (ROI) timelines for AMZN’s $200 billion spending plan. Investor skepticism around big tech AI capex is rising across the sector, as recent analyst notes highlight that the bulk of current AI infrastructure revenue is concentrated among a small group of large AI labs including OpenAI and Anthropic, creating concentration risk for hyperscalers that have allocated billions to build out excess capacity. That said, the long-term bull case for AMZN remains intact, as its multi-year investments in AI infrastructure position it to capture a large share of the projected $1 trillion global cloud AI market by 2030, per industry forecasts. Barclays analysts noted in a September 2025 report that AMZN’s exclusive partnership with Anthropic is a key strategic asset, as Anthropic’s fast-growing API business is expected to drive material recurring revenue for AWS over the next 3 to 5 years. For investors weighing whether to buy the AMZN dip, FDIS is a compelling lower-risk alternative to single-stock exposure. As a broad-based consumer discretionary ETF, FDIS allocates roughly 20% of its portfolio to AMZN, meaning it captures a meaningful share of AMZN’s upside while diversifying risk across other top holdings including Tesla, Home Depot, and McDonald’s. This structure limits downside risk if AMZN’s AI investments take longer than expected to generate returns, while still allowing investors to benefit from a potential rebound in AMZN shares as its AI spending starts to translate to margin expansion. For long-term investors with a 3 to 5 year time horizon, the current pullback in AMZN, and by extension FDIS, represents an attractive entry point, as the market is overdiscounting near-term capex costs and underpricing the long-term revenue potential of AMZN’s AI infrastructure leadership.
